The L.G. Peterson mathematics system for 1st grade, aligned with Russian Federal State Educational Standards (FGOS), prioritizes where students "discover" mathematical laws themselves rather than memorizing formulas. Pair work is a cornerstone of this methodology, fostering communication and mutual verification as children tackle complex problems. Partners sit back-to-back, solve a problem individually, then turn around to compare their methods.
